HELE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2013 in Review

162 of the 3,445 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Helen of Troy (HELE) for Q4 2013, worth a combined $1.41B — up 19% from $1.18B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 21 funds opened new HELE posit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 57 added to existing stakes and 53 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Victory Capital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$25.8M. The largest seller was Columbia Wanger Asset Management, cutting an estimated $19.6M.
